What Is the Current State of the Fashion Industry?
The fashion sector faces escalating pressures from fast-changing consumer demands and supply chain disruptions. Global apparel production reached 100 billion garments annually in 2024, yet over 30% of samples end up discarded due to fit and design flaws. Designers spend 40% of their time on revisions, straining resources amid rising material costs.
A McKinsey report notes that digital adoption lags, with only 25% of brands using 3D tools fully, leading to $500 billion in annual waste from excess inventory and returns. This inefficiency hits small studios hardest, where prototyping budgets consume 15-20% of project funds.
What Pain Points Are Fashion Designers Facing?
Designers grapple with inaccurate fabric simulations that fail to predict real-world drape and fit. Physical sampling cycles average 4-6 weeks per iteration, delaying market entry by months and inflating costs—up to $200 per sample for premium fabrics.
Sustainability mandates add urgency: the industry generates 92 million tons of textile waste yearly, per Ellen MacArthur Foundation data. Manual processes exacerbate errors, with 25% of collections requiring post-production fixes, eroding margins.
Collaboration across global teams remains fragmented, as 2D sketches and photos limit feedback accuracy, prolonging approvals and increasing miscommunication risks.
Why Do Traditional Solutions Fall Short?
Traditional methods rely on 2D pattern-making and physical prototypes, which demand multiple rounds of shipping and testing. These approaches yield only 60-70% accuracy in fit prediction, per industry benchmarks, forcing costly rework.
Paper patterns and basic CAD tools lack dynamic fabric physics, ignoring multilayer interactions like linings or stretch behaviors. This results in 20-30% higher material waste during cutting.
Scalability suffers too—small teams wait weeks for manufacturer feedback, while enterprises juggle incompatible file formats across tools, slowing innovation.
What Does Style3D Offer as a Clothing Simulation Solution?
Style3D provides an integrated 3D and AI platform for end-to-end garment design, from sketch-to-3D conversion to virtual photoshoots. Its core engine simulates realistic fabric behaviors, including drape, stretch, and collisions, with GPU acceleration for real-time rendering.
Key capabilities include automatic pattern generation, AI-driven stitching, and customizable avatars for precise virtual try-ons across sizes. Style3D supports multilayer garments, enabling designers to test complex assemblies without physical samples.
Founded in 2015 and headquartered in Hangzhou with offices in Paris, London, and Milan, Style3D has set national digital fashion standards in China, empowering brands to cut sampling by 90% while boosting collaboration.

What Are the Steps to Use Style3D Effectively?
-
Import sketches or text prompts into Style3D to auto-generate base patterns and 3D models.
-
Select fabrics from a library of 1,000+ materials, adjusting physics for drape and stretch.
-
Assemble layers, apply stitching, and simulate on avatars sized to target demographics.
-
Perform virtual try-ons and render photorealistic images or 360° videos.
-
Export production-ready patterns and share via cloud for team/manufacturer review.
-
Iterate based on feedback, tracking version history for 50% faster approvals.
